SONG LINE UP SUGGESTIONS • 7th Sunday in Ordinary Time (Year A)


Readings

1R: Leviticus 19:1-18.
1. “You must be holy for I the Lord your God am holy.”
2. Love your neighbor as yourself.

RP:103 “The Lord is kind and merciful.”

2R: In 1 Corinthians 3:16-23, Paul writes:
1. You are God’s home (God’s temple). The spirit of God dwells in you. The temple of God, which you are, is holy.
2. The wisdom of this world is foolishness to the eyes of God. He catches the wise in their own ruses. The Lord knows the thoughts of the wise, and they are vain.
3. All are Yours, Lord.

G: In Matthew 5:38-48, the evangelist narrates Jesus’ words:
1. Love your enemies. About retaliation: When someone strikes you on your right cheek, turn the other to him as well.
2. Pray for those who persecute you, that you may be “children of your heavenly Father.”
2. You must be perfect, just as your Father in heaven is perfect.

The Gospel perfects 1R.

Important Concepts/Ideas: (IC)
1. Christian love even for enemies, as well as your friends, basta kapwa tao.
2. Holiness
3. The wisdom of God is infinitely far more superior to human wisdom.
4. Taking revenge is unChristian.
5. We the children of the Father.
